Beyoncé’s Record-Shattering Atlanta Residency: A Cultural Phenomenon Unveiled

Imagine stepping into a stadium where history unfolds night after night. Beyoncé’s “Cowboy carter & the Rodeo Chitlin’ Circuit” tour is doing just that, carving an indelible mark in the annals of live music.This record-breaking feat offers a captivating glimpse into the intersection of celebrity culture, music history, and modern concert experiences.

On Wednesday, Feb. 19, Beyoncé announced a fourth and final show in Atlanta at Mercedes-Benz Stadium, scheduled for July 14. This addition sets a new record for the venue. “The addition of the July 14 show…has set a record for the most performances at the 75,000-plus capacity home of the NFL’s Atlanta Falcons,” a statement confirmed. This makes Atlanta the final stop on a tour kicking off April 28 in Los angeles.

The four Atlanta shows will cement Beyoncé’s place in Mercedes-Benz Stadium history, surpassing all previous artists in the number of performances at the venue. This unprecedented run underscores the immense demand for Beyoncé’s performances and her enduring popularity. The record-breaking run at Mercedes-Benz Stadium promises to be a highlight of the tour, solidifying AtlantaS place as a key destination for this highly anticipated musical event.

Ticket sales for the newly added Atlanta date will follow a tiered system. A Beyhive pre-sale ran from Wednesday, Feb. 19, at 12 p.m. ET through Thursday, Feb. 20, at 11 a.m. ET. Further pre-sales will precede the general on-sale, which began friday, Feb. 21, at 12 p.m. local time. Tickets could be purchased online.

The Live Nation-promoted tour, supporting Beyoncé’s Grammy-winning Cowboy Carter album, will span multiple dates across the U.S. and Europe. The tour’s enterprising itinerary includes:

  • Five dates at SoFi Stadium in Inglewood, CA (April 28, may 1, may 4, May 7, May 9)
  • Three nights at Soldier Field in Chicago, IL (May 15, May 17, May 18)
  • Five shows at MetLife Stadium in East Rutherford, NJ (May 22, May 24, May 25, May 28, May 29)
  • Six performances at Tottenham Hotspur Stadium in London, UK (June 5, June 7, June 10, June 12, June 14, June 16)
  • Three nights at Stade de France in Paris, france (June 19, June 21, June 22)
  • Two shows at NRG Stadium in Houston, TX (June 28, June 29)
  • Two concerts at Northwest Stadium in washington, D.C. (July 4, July 7)
  • Four shows at Mercedes-Benz Stadium in Atlanta, GA (July 10, July 11, July 13, July 14)
